This article examines the way in which enunciative postures are implemented in a context of intralocutive dialogism, in order to point how the postures of coenunciation, overenunciation and underenunciation (in which the enunciator refers to his/her own former discourse while positioning himself/herself with regard to it) are used in an autodialogic relationship, and contributes to build a specific ethos. To do this, we analyze a corpus of research articles written by Alain Rabatel. In this corpus, the postures of coenonciation, underenunciation and overenunciation interact in order to give a temporal and intellectual thickness to the thought. The significant intralocutive dialogism leads to sketch an ethos that highlights an active and processual research.
